Output 26a02643daad4949372c9288cd771b1c4a4c77a96eb4f6c36a62ca41e9fb4390:31

value
7034457054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14b7cf9e2f818c5234f0999aad1d8f2835c0c02d OP_EQUAL
address
33aZdnx71gKgKng4LkV5a57eb2s8YHHsnM
transaction
26a02643daad4949372c9288cd771b1c4a4c77a96eb4f6c36a62ca41e9fb4390
spent
true